List 组件基础知识概述
List 组件将显示基于列表的信息,并且是适合显示信息数组的理想选择。
List 组件由 item、row 和 data provider 构成,如下所述:
- Item:ActionScript 对象,通常包含
label
属性和data
属性,前者是描述性的属性,后者用于存储与项目关联的数据。 - Row:用于显示项目的组件。
- Data provider:一个组件,用于模拟 List 组件所显示的项目。
List组件的公共属性
iconField : String //获取或设置用于提供项的图标的项字段。
iconFunction : Function //获取或设置用于获得项的图标的函数。
labelField : String //获取或设置 dataProvider 对象中的字段名称,该字段名称将显示为 TextInput 字段和下拉列表的标签。
labelFunction : Function //获取或设置用于获得项的标签的函数。
rowCount : uint //获取或设置在列表中至少部分可见的行的行数。
rowHeight : Number //获取或设置列表中每一行的高度,以像素为单位。